Does a destructor get called if the app crashes? If it's an unhandled exception I'm guessing it does, but what about more serious errors, or something like a user killing the application process?

And a few more potentially dumb questions:

  • what happens to all the objects in an app when the app exits and all finalizers have been executed - do the objects get garbage collected or are they somehow all "unloaded" with the process or appdomain?
  • is the garbage collector part of each application (runs in the same process) or is it independent?
